21 Elements for a Sizzling Ensuite Bathroom

Your ensuite bathroom is your personal sanctuary where you can relax and unwind. Its design should cater to your every whim and need. Creating the ensuite of your dreams involves carefully selecting elements that complement your aesthetic and lifestyle. Here’s a list of 21 sizzling options that will make your ensuite bathroom your favorite room of the house.

1 Freestanding Bathtub

2 Walk-In Shower

A spacious walk-in shower with frameless glass doors and multiple showerheads, including a rain showerhead, provides a spa-like experience.

3 Double Vanity

If space allows, opt for a double vanity with plenty of storage and countertop space. This feature is especially useful for couples or shared bathrooms.


4 Floating Vanities

Floating vanities create a sleek and modern look while making it easier to clean the floor underneath. A great choice for accessibility needs as well.

5 Tin Tile Accents

Add pattern, color, and a vintage vibe with tin tile in your ensuite. Put it on a wall, ceiling, or backsplash for a touch of unique and stylish ambiance.



6 Natural Materials

Incorporate natural materials like marble or granite countertops, stone or wood flooring, and wood accents to add warmth and elegance.

7 Underfloor Heating

Radiant underfloor heating keeps your feet warm on cold mornings and adds a touch of luxury to the space.


8 Smart Fixtures

Consider installing smart features like motion-activated faucets, voice-controlled lighting, and a smart mirror with integrated technology.

9 Custom Lighting

Use a combination of ambient, task, and accent lighting to create the right mood. Chandeliers, pendant lights, and wall sconces are popular choices.


10 Unique Mirrors

Frameless mirrors add a minimalist and contemporary touch to the bathroom while making the space appear larger. Or go with an organic shaped mirror that gets away from traditional rectangular mirrors.

11 Statement Porcelain Tiles

Choose eye-catching, patterned, or textured tiles for the walls or flooring to create visual interest. Geometric patterns and subway tiles are timeless options.


12 Integrated Storage

Built-in niches, shelves, or cabinets provide storage space for toiletries and towels without cluttering the room. Include them in the shower, under the vanity, or a linen closet.


13 Dual-Flush Toilet

Opt for a dual-flush toilet for water conservation and eco-friendliness. For added luxury, include a bidet or washlet toilet seat.

14 Color Palette

Select a soothing color palette that promotes relaxation. Soft neutrals, muted blues, and earthy tones are popular choices.


15 Plants

Adding some greenery through indoor plants or succulents can breathe life into the bathroom and improve air quality.


16 Artwork and Décor

Hang artwork or incorporate decorative elements like decorative trays, scented candles, and stylish towels to personalize the space.

17 Accent Wall

Create a focal point by designing an accent wall with textured paint, wallpaper, or mosaic tiles. Even a bold paint color is enough to set apart an accent wall in the ensuite bathroom.

19 Barn Door or Pocket Door

Use a barn door or pocket door to save space and add a trendy element to separate the ensuite from the bedroom.


20 Aromatherapy Features

Consider aromatherapy diffusers or built-in fragrance dispensers to create a relaxing atmosphere.


21 Glass Partition

If your ensuite is connected to the bedroom, use a glass partition or partition wall with a pass-through window to maintain privacy while allowing natural light to flow.


An ensuite bathroom design deserves special attention because it's a highly personal and functional space that can significantly impact your daily life and the value of your home. Adding a few (or many) of these elements will transform your ensuite into something you’ll look forward to using every day.
